Transaction 96d3eb832a5e96f721222830ed97efed66e721930b541b8f35aba65cd048b0f5
1 Input
1 Output
-
96d3eb832a5e96f721222830ed97efed66e721930b541b8f35aba65cd048b0f5:0
- value
- 7097319
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 203e75438e585419ec9803a556df7ad038074a5e OP_EQUAL
- address
- 34dWNLwMM4nbiDSzwyJ3eiPq4Pp783Zq16